In the 2005 Chevrolet Avalanche, the blend door actuator is typically located behind the dashboard on the passenger side. It is positioned near the HVAC system, closer to the center or passenger side of the vehicle. You may need to remove panels or components of the dashboard to access the actuator for replacement or repair.

To remove the dashboard of a Chevrolet Orlando, start by disconnecting the vehicle's battery for safety. Then, remove any screws or clips securing the dashboard, which may be hidden under trim pieces or covers. Carefully disconnect any electrical connectors for gauges and controls, and gently pry off the dashboard from its mounting points. Always refer to a service manual for specific instructions and safety precautions tailored to your vehicle model.
